Output 44155884e82be6db6cda49ecd3f5e059750455319e8e42d42e68bf3cefb12a94:165

value
8660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44791f710939ca1a8c14bc761c2fe32725f22b94 OP_EQUAL
address
37w4yMCwPLpiQsByUYXbSbzmNvduaukzop
transaction
44155884e82be6db6cda49ecd3f5e059750455319e8e42d42e68bf3cefb12a94
spent
true